Description

Experience luxury in this penthouse-inspired residence. Prepare to be enchanted by this meticulously crafted 2-bedroom, 2-bathroom corner haven, boasting two private outdoor balconies and awe-inspiring day or night vistas of the river and city skyline. At the heart of this home lies its grand living and dining area, showcasing impressive 20-foot ceilings and expansive windows that flood the space with natural light, all while framing breathtaking views. Elevating the entertainment possibilities, there is a convenient dry bar with a wine refrigerator, a cozy gas fireplace, and an open kitchen complete with Viking stainless steel appliances, custom teak cabinetry, granite countertops, and a glass tile backsplash. The thoughtfully designed split-bedroom layout ensures maximum privacy, while generous room proportions and custom outfitted closets further add to the level of comfort. The primary bedroom boasts a corner exposure and a luxurious en-suite marble bathroom. Additional highlights include an in-unit washer/dryer, multi-zone Heat/AC controls, stylish wide-plank teak floors, motorized window shades, and built-in speakers. Nestled at the crossroads of Midtown and the Upper East Side, 205 East 59th Street epitomizes full-service, luxury condominium living, completed in 2005. With only three residences per floor, privacy and exclusivity are paramount. Residents enjoy an array of amenities, including a covered dog park and children’s playground, a well-equipped fitness center, an outdoor terrace with a grilling station, and a cozy lounge area with a TV and firepit. Conveniently located near Central Park, major transportation options, and some of the city’s finest dining and shopping destinations, including Daikanyama, Sant Ambroeus, David Burke Tavern, and Le Bilboquet. Plus, with Whole Foods and the newly opened Trader Joe’s just steps away, daily conveniences are at your fingertips.

The Upper East Side remains the gold standard for classic New York elegance. Known for 'Museum Mile' and its low-traffic, tree-lined streets, the neighborhood offers a refined lifestyle away from the midtown bustle. While famous for its historic cooperatives, the area has seen a recent surge in ultra-luxury new construction condos, particularly along the Second Avenue Subway corridor, making it a top choice for both traditionalists and modern buyers.
